New York Senate Hearing Information

On April 23, American Task Force Argentina (ATFA) co-chair Robert Shapiro and Executive Director Robert Raben were invited to speak before the New York State Senate Committee on Banks as witnesses, providing expertise on the impact of the Argentine debt default on the United States and encouraging the legislature to help bring pressure on Argentina to resolve its’ outstanding debts.  Dr. Shapiro and The Honorable Raben emphasized the impact of the Argentine debt crisis on New York State and outlined concrete steps for the legislature.

Additional hearing witnesses included:

  • Carolyn B. Lamm – Partner, White & Case LLP
     
  • Dr. Claudio Loser – Senior Fellow, Inter-American Dialogue; President, Centennial Group Latin America LLC; Former Western Hemisphere Director for the IMF
     
  • James M. Roberts – Research Fellow for Economic Freedom and Growth, Center for International Trade and Economics (CITE), The Heritage Foundation
     
  •  Mark Botsford – Argentine creditor, U.S. taxpayer
     
  • Dr. Thomas Halper – Political Science Department Chair, Baruch College
     
  • Dr. Richard W. Rahn – Chairman, Institute for Global Economic Growth
     
  • Dennis Hranitzky – Counsel, Dechert LLP
     
  • Alexander Yanos – Partner, Freshfields Bruckhaus Deringer
     
  • Dr. Arturo Porzecanski – Distinguished Economist-in-Residence, American University School of International Service
     
  • John Missing – Partner, Debevoise & Plimpton LLP
     
  • Robert Cohen – Partner, Dechert LLP
